Metaverse

Avatars can socialise, work, shop, collaborate, and play games in the metaverse, which is a virtual, three-dimensional universe. To bring the metaverse to life, businesses are investing in cutting-edge technologies such as virtual reality (VR) and augmented reality (AR). Users of virtual reality headsets, for example, can explore and immerse themselves in digital worlds while also sharing their experiences. Metaverse real estate transactions totaled $501 million last year, according to MetaMetric Solutions, and have already surpassed $85 million this year. Thanks to blockchain technology, anyone may own these virtual things and even make in-game purchases.

Environmentally responsible technology

Cleantech reduces the environmental impact of a product or service.

The pursuit of a more sustainable way of living is encouraging the development of new clean technologies, or cleantech. Cleantech reduces the environmental impact of a product or service while maximising the use of natural resources. Renewable energy, such as wind, hydropower, and solar power, has a smaller carbon footprint than fossil fuels, making it the most apparent attempt to develop sustainable technologies.

The main cleantech trends right now are rechargeable batteries, electric vehicles and motors, solar panel development, biofuel-powered turbo generators, and waste management technology. AI-assisted cybersecurity

Cyberattacks, email phishing scams, and ransomware are all on the rise, prompting cybersecurity firms to seek out new ways to address the flaws. Individual accounts, countries' critical infrastructure, and organisations of all kinds are all being hacked, resulting in losses of millions of dollars. In the aftermath of the COVID-19 virus, workplace digitization and remote working made it a priority to educate employees on internet safety to prevent data breaches and losses.

Businesses are also deploying new cybersecurity technology, such as artificial intelligence (AI), to monitor and safeguard networks from hackers in real time, rather of reacting to a threat after it has already wreaked havoc. In addition, cloud storage services offer end-to-end encryption for data storage and transmission over the internet.
